How Can a Haircut Enhance Facial Features for Men?
A well-chosen haircut can do wonders for a man’s appearance, accentuating his facial features, enhancing his confidence, and even drawing attention to his best attributes. While a haircut can’t change your face, it can highlight the features you want to emphasize. Whether you're looking to highlight your strong jawline, bring attention to your eyes, or add balance to a round face, the right haircut can make all the difference. In this blog post, we’ll explore how a haircut can enhance various facial features for men and guide you to the best choices for your face shape.
1. Highlighting Your Jawline
Why It Matters: A strong jawline is often considered one of the most desirable features in a man’s face. If you have a sharp jawline, a good haircut can accentuate it and make it stand out. For those with less defined jawlines, the right haircut can create the illusion of more structure and definition.
Haircuts That Work:
Fade or Taper: A fade or taper on the sides allows your jawline to appear more prominent. The shorter the hair on the sides, the more attention is drawn to the facial structure.
Pompadour or Quiff: These styles add height on top and keep the sides clean, giving a more angular look to the jawline.
Buzz Cut: A buzz cut creates a clean, uniform appearance that emphasizes the natural shape of your jaw, making it appear more defined.
2. Balancing a Round Face
Why It Matters: A round face can often appear softer and less angular. The goal with a round face shape is to create balance and elongate the face. A well-chosen haircut can add height and structure, giving the illusion of a more oval shape.
Haircuts That Work:
High Fade or Undercut: A high fade or undercut can add vertical length to your face, making it appear less wide.
Angular Cuts: Go for cuts with angles on the sides, such as a side part or a sharp fringe, to add more definition and structure to the face.
Textured Top: Adding texture to the top of the hair creates volume, which adds length and height, visually elongating a round face.
3. Enhancing Your Eyes
Why It Matters: A good haircut can help to highlight your eyes by framing them properly. Hairstyles that draw attention upward or away from the face can make your eyes the focal point of your look.
Haircuts That Work:
Side Part: A side part can draw attention to your face, especially if your hair is styled to the side. This keeps the focus on your features, including your eyes.
Fringe or Bangs: For men with longer hair, a fringe can be styled to fall over the forehead, subtly highlighting the eyes.
Layered Cuts: Layers that frame the face can direct attention toward your eyes, especially if you keep the hair above or around the eyebrow level.
4. Lengthening a Short Forehead
Why It Matters: If you have a short forehead, certain haircuts can help elongate the appearance of your face. A well-balanced cut can create the illusion of more space, giving your face a more symmetrical look.
Haircuts That Work:
Medium to Long Layers on Top: Having some length at the top can help balance out a shorter forehead, creating the appearance of more height.
Fringe Styles: A fringe can help disguise the top part of the forehead and shift attention to other facial features. Side-swept or curtain bangs work particularly well for this purpose.
Textured Top with Volume: Adding some height on the crown gives the illusion of a longer face, which can help to balance the forehead’s proportions.
5. Drawing Attention to Cheekbones
Why It Matters: High cheekbones are often seen as an attractive feature, and a good haircut can draw attention to them. Whether you want to highlight naturally high cheekbones or make them more prominent, your hairstyle can play a big part in framing the face.
Haircuts That Work:
Short Sides with Volume on Top: Adding volume on top while keeping the sides short can lift the face, drawing attention to the cheekbones.
Textured Crop: A textured crop with layers that stop around the cheekbone area can help bring attention to that part of your face.
Buzz or Crew Cut: A buzz cut or crew cut keeps the sides tight and exposes the cheekbones, making them appear more prominent.
6. Softening Harsh Features
Why It Matters: If you have more angular or sharp facial features, a softer, more rounded haircut can help balance and smooth out the face’s structure, making it appear less harsh.
Haircuts That Work:
Layered Styles: Layers can soften sharp edges by adding movement and texture to your hair.
Medium Length Cuts: Medium-length cuts that aren't too short or too long help soften the face, creating a more balanced look.
Side Swept Styles: A side-swept hairstyle can add softness and volume to the top, balancing out the sharp features of the jaw and cheeks.
